do u have the picture of how to change the distributive head seal without removing the head,im interested in that one,i'm guessing stretching the o ring over the head.
'its hard to change the head o ring,a lot of things can fall out of place when taking the head of,and after the head is put back,u have to turn the main shaft to make sure it will turn.
